It pains us to already start thinking about snug winter cover-ups, but, inevitably, the season of slipping into chunky gear is nearly upon us. With temperatures dipping, a trusty coat is a must-have, and a classic style is even better.

From the massive collective of coats to reign over the autumn/winter 2013 runways, the resurgence of the parka excited us no end. Its padded exterior, snugly sheepskin inside and fur trim are certified chill blockers, and the styling possibilities, endless.

For those of you looking to invest in a parka, we’ve done the legwork and tracked down two options to suit both ends of the spending scale. From high-end to high street, you’re bound to find your fix with this week’s picks!

For those on a generous budget, the Yves Salomon fur lined parka (£1,990) is a must-buy piece. In classic grey, it’s luxuriously lined through with camo-print fox fur, and finished off with a cosy racoon fur trim. Easily worn with a simple denim look, or styled with a dress, tights and ankle boots, you’ll be wearing this parka for many years to come.

But if your bank balance refuses to stretch to such splurge-worthy limits, fear not, because we’ve hunted down an equally stylish and pocket-friendly option. The Ellie faux fur lined parka from Oasis (£88), with its equally snug credentials and on point khaki-green colour, will offer respite from the cold without draining your fashion fund.
